Matti Rönkä
Matti Rönkä (born 1959) is a Finnish journalist, writer and news presenter.
Overview
Born at Outokumpu in 1959.
In detail
Matti Rönkä studied at University of Helsinki. the recorded working language is Finnish.
Places of work recorded in the authority are Helsinki.
Distinctions recorded are Glass Key award and Clew of the Year.
